This property has received its official star rating from the French Tourism Development Agency, ATOUT France.. Featured amenities include a 24-hour front desk, multilingual staff, and luggage storage..
With a stay at La Villa Tosca in Cannes (Cannes City Centre), you'll be within a 5-minute walk of Promenade de la Croisette and Palace of Festivals and Conferences. This hotel is 0.3 mi (0.5 km) from Cannes Harbour and 5.4 mi (8.7 km) from Juan-les-Pins Beach.. Distances are displayed to the nearest 0.1 mile and kilometer.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ge. Continental breakfasts are available daily from 7:00 AM to 10:00 AM for a fee..

This is a small hotel in an old building that's great for the budget traveller. I had a top floor room that faced an unattractive courtyard. It was very clean and adequate for a couple of nights. The building has creaky, old floorboards, and narrow corridors. These are things to be expected in a building of this age. It's in a great position - close to all the restaurants and cafes, very near to the railway station, and a short walk from the Croissette. I think the photos give a better impression than the reality, but it really is a nice place in which to spend a few nights.

The best thing about the hotel is the location very central. Close to the trainstation en central to the shops and beaches. I'm visiting during a conference and can walk to all my meetings. But still I would not recommend staying here. All the room at the front of the hotel are facing the street. There's a busy Cafe with a terrace downstairs. You can close the window, but then there is no fresh air ventilation. The airco only circulates the air in the room. Luckily I brought earplugs. Otherwise it would have been impossible to sleep in the room.
